Estevao Semedo Barred for Non-Cooperation with FINRA

2023-12-04

My Bad Broker

According to FINRA, Estevao Dias Semedo was barred from association with any FINRA member in all capacities for failing to provide information and documents requested by FINRA. The investigation concerned whether he engaged in undisclosed outside business activities and failed to timely disclose a felony charge on his Form U4.

Form U4 disclosures are critical for investor protection, as they inform firms and the public about criminal charges, regulatory actions, customer complaints, and other matters that may affect a representative's fitness to serve clients. Failure to timely disclose a felony charge is a serious violation that prevents firms from making informed decisions about whether to continue employing the representative and whether enhanced supervision is needed.

Outside business activities can create conflicts of interest and divert a representative's attention from serving clients properly. When these activities are undisclosed, firms cannot supervise them or evaluate potential conflicts. FINRA requires representatives to disclose all outside business activities so firms can determine whether they should be restricted, prohibited, or require special oversight.

Semedo's failure to provide information prevented FINRA from investigating both the undisclosed felony charge and potential outside business activities. This lack of cooperation resulted in an automatic bar from the industry. Investors should always check BrokerCheck to review a representative's disclosure record and should be wary of working with anyone who has a history of disclosure failures or non-cooperation with regulators.
